Lawrence, Kansas · LawrenceLawrence city commissioners on Tuesday approved a concept design for a reconfiguration of part of Massachusetts Street, asking city staff members to look into protected bike lanes and bring back more information.See the Story
Lawrence City Commission approves first step of Mass Street redesign, requests further info on protected bike lanes

Lawrence, Kansas · LawrenceFormer Kansas guard Arterio Morris‘ rape charges are being dismissed due to insufficient evidence. Morris was arrested on September 29th and charged with one count of rape, which led to his dismissal from the Kansas basketball program. Now, Morris’ charges have officially been dropped.
